Towey, Jim: - Jim Towey was a trusted advisor and Personal friend of Mother Teresa of Calcutta for twelve years, and did the first reading at her Mass of Canonization in Saint Peter\'s Square.
He continues to provide pro bono legal services for the Missionaries of Charity..
Towey met his wife, Mary, in Mother Teresa\'s Washington, DC, AIDS home.
In 1996, with Mother Teresa\'s encouragement, he founded the nonprofit advocacy organization Aging with Dignity and created the Five Wishes advance directive, which has sold 40 million copies and is used in all fifty states.
